Basement seepage repair services focus on identifying and fixing water intrusion issues that originate from the ground or foundation walls. When groundwater or rainwater seeps through cracks, gaps, or porous materials in the basement walls or floors, it can lead to persistent dampness or flooding. Professional contractors typically assess the extent of the seepage, then implement solutions such as sealing cracks, installing drainage systems, or applying waterproof coatings. These measures work together to create a barrier that prevents water from penetrating the basement, helping to maintain a dry and stable environment.
Seepage problems often manifest as visible water stains, mold growth, musty odors, or even actual flooding during heavy rainstorms. Left unaddressed, seepage can cause structural damage to the foundation, promote mold growth that impacts indoor air quality, and lead to damage of stored belongings or finished basement spaces. Repair services aim to eliminate these issues by stopping water from entering, which can also help prevent long-term deterioration of the property’s structural integrity. The overview below groups typical Basement Seepage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Aurora, IL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or basement seepage fixes range from $250 to $600. Many routine waterproofing j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the seepage and surface area involved.
Moderate Projects - Medium-scale repairs, such as installing interior drainage systems or applying sealants, usually c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These projects are common for homes experiencing ongoing seepage issues.
Extensive Repairs - Larger, more complex projects like excavating foundations or installing exterior waterproofing can range from $4,000 to $8,000. Such projects are less frequent but necessary for severe or persistent seepage problems.
Full Basement Waterproofing - Complete basement sealing and waterproofing systems typically cost $10,000 or more. These comprehensive solutions are reserved for extensive issues that require significant structural work and tend to be less common than smaller repairs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es basement seepage? Basement seepage can result from poor drainage, cracks in the foundation, or high groundwater levels that allow water to penetrate the basement walls or floors.
How can local contractors fix basement seepage? They may use methods such as waterproofing membranes, exterior drainage systems, or crack repairs to prevent water from entering the basement.
Is basement seepage a sign of structural issues? Not always, but persistent seepage can indicate underlying foundation problems that require assessment and appropriate repair solutions.
What are common signs of basement seepage? Signs include damp or wet walls, water stains, mold growth, or a musty smell in the basement area.
How do local service providers assess basement seepage problems? They typically perform visual inspections, evaluate drainage and grading, and may use moisture meters or other tools to determine the source of water intrusion.
